The Decision Point
A decision point is a defined moment in the programme at which a choice must be made. It is not simply "when someone decides something" — in MSP a decision point has four properties:
- A named authority. The decision-making approach states who holds the decision right, and within what delegated tolerance. Some decisions sit with the programme manager; others must go to the SRO, the programme board, or the sponsoring group.
- Defined information requirements. What the decision-maker must have in front of them — for example, an updated business case, tranche performance data, and an options analysis.
- Defined timing. Many decision points are scheduled (tranche boundaries, funding gates), but others are event-driven (an escalated issue, a supplier failure, a change in legislation).
- A recorded outcome. The decision, its rationale, the options rejected, and any conditions attached are entered in the decision register.
Decision points are the reason MSP treats decision latency as a governance risk: a programme where every choice waits for a monthly board is not slow because people are indecisive, but because nobody defined a decision point with an appropriate authority.
Data Gathering and Reporting
The purpose of data gathering and reporting is to make decisions decision-ready. Governance bodies cannot direct a programme on the basis of narrative reassurance; they need information that is timely, sufficient, comparable across projects, and honest.
What good programme reporting provides
| Quality | What it means | What goes wrong without it |
|---|---|---|
| Timely | Available before the decision point, not after | Decisions are made on stale data or deferred |
| Sufficient | Covers delivery, benefits, risk, finance, and business readiness | The board steers on cost and schedule and misses adoption failure |
| Comparable | Uses consistent scales and definitions across projects | Two "amber" projects mean entirely different things |
| Reliable | Traceable to a source, and not re-graded on the way up | Optimism bias; "watermelon reporting" (green outside, red inside) |
| Proportionate | Enough to decide, without generating reporting overhead | Delivery teams spend more time reporting than delivering |
Leading and lagging measures
A recurring reporting failure is relying entirely on lagging measures — results that confirm what has already happened.
- Leading measures indicate what is likely to happen: training completion rates, user log-ins to a new system, readiness assessment scores, defect trends, stakeholder sentiment. They arrive early enough to change the outcome.
- Lagging measures confirm what did happen: realized cost savings, throughput improvements, error-rate reduction, customer satisfaction. They are the evidence of benefit but arrive too late to act on.
A benefits report built only from lagging measures will tell the programme board that adoption failed roughly two quarters after it could have been fixed.

Options Analysis
Options analysis is the structured evaluation of the realistic courses of action available at a decision point. It is used well beyond the business case — for escalated issues, risk responses, procurement choices, and tranche re-planning.
A defensible options analysis has five steps:
- Frame the decision. State precisely what is being decided and what constraints are non-negotiable (statutory deadlines, safety requirements, the vision).
- Identify a realistic range of options. Always include do nothing (or "continue as now") as the baseline against which everything else is compared. Include a genuine minimum option, not just a token one, and at least one option that changes the scope or sequence rather than only the cost.
- Agree the evaluation criteria before scoring. Typically: contribution to outcomes and benefits, whole-life cost, risk exposure, deliverability given organizational capacity and ability, and alignment with the target operating model. Agreeing criteria after seeing the options is how a preferred answer gets rationalized.
- Evaluate each option against every criterion, including its dis-benefits and the risks it introduces as well as those it removes.
- Recommend, decide, and record. The analysis produces a recommendation; the named authority makes the decision; the decision register records what was chosen, what was rejected, why, and by whom.
| Option | Contribution to outcomes | Whole-life cost | Risk | Deliverability |
|---|---|---|---|---|
| Do nothing | None — the gap remains and worsens | Avoided investment, but rising running costs | Regulatory exposure continues | n/a |
| Do minimum | Partial; meets compliance only | Lowest active spend | Low delivery risk, high strategic risk | High |
| Re-sequence tranches | Full, but later | Similar total, later drawdown | Reduces capacity overload | Medium |
| Full transformation now | Full and earliest | Highest, front-loaded | Highest change-absorption risk | Low if ability is weak |
[!TIP] Exam tip: An options analysis that presents a single option, or that omits the do-nothing baseline, is not an options analysis. If a scenario describes a board being asked to approve "the plan" with no alternatives, the governance defect being tested is the absence of options analysis.
[!CAUTION] Common trap — analysis is not the decision: Options analysis supports a decision; it does not make it. The named decision authority in the decision-making approach still decides, and the decision register — not the analysis document — is the record of what was decided.
